数据库打开连接服务器错误可能是由于以下几个原因引起的:
- 网络连接问题:首先,确保数据库服务器的网络连接正常。可以尝试使用ping命令检查数据库服务器是否能够正常访问。如果网络连接存在问题,可以联系网络管理员进行排查和修复。
- 数据库配置错误:检查数据库连接配置是否正确。确保数据库服务器的IP地址、端口号、用户名和密码等信息正确无误。可以参考数据库的官方文档或者相关教程来确认配置信息。
- 数据库服务未启动:如果数据库服务未启动,连接数据库时会出现错误。可以通过查看数据库服务状态来确认是否已经启动。如果未启动,可以尝试启动数据库服务。
- 数据库连接数达到上限:数据库服务器通常会限制同时连接的客户端数量。如果达到了连接数上限,新的连接请求将被拒绝。可以通过增加数据库连接数的配置来解决该问题。
- 防火墙或安全组配置问题:防火墙或安全组的配置可能会阻止数据库服务器与客户端之间的通信。确保数据库服务器所在的网络环境允许与客户端进行通信,并且相应的端口已经开放。
如果以上方法都无法解决问题,可以尝试重启数据库服务器或者联系数据库管理员进行进一步排查和修复。
对于数据库打开连接服务器错误的解决,腾讯云提供了云数据库 TencentDB 产品来满足用户的需求。TencentDB 是一种高性能、可扩展的云数据库服务,支持多种数据库引擎,包括 MySQL、SQL Server、MongoDB 等。用户可以根据自己的需求选择适合的数据库引擎,并通过腾讯云控制台或 API 进行数据库的创建、配置和管理。具体产品介绍和使用方法可以参考腾讯云官方文档:TencentDB 产品介绍。